Description
Technical field
This utility model relates to field of tables, particularly relates to a kind of computer desk.
Background technology
Existing computer desk is probably divided into two kinds, and a kind of is the fixing computer desk put, and the type computer desk generally comprises desktop and four spikes.Another kind is portable computer desk, the most Height Adjustable, is then provided with wheel by fixed mechanism, realizes the regulation of longitudinal separation.
But, modern humans gets more and more for the functional requirement of computer desk, user wishes to lie on sofa/bed also can operating computer, but owing to there being fixing framework on sofa and bed, existing way can only use some computer desks to realize, but bed computer desk needs to place in bed, so has safe and sanitary problem.
Therefore, computer desk function the most on the market is simple, the most Height Adjustable, it is impossible to realize 360 degree of omnibearing regulations, it is impossible to meet people's use needs under various circumstances.
Utility model content
Technical problem to be solved in the utility model is, it is provided that a kind of simple in construction, can realize the computer desk of 360 degree of comprehensive regulations.

Detailed description of the invention
For making the purpose of this utility model, technical scheme and advantage clearer, below in conjunction with accompanying drawing, this utility model is described in further detail.
As shown in Figures 1 to 6, this utility model provides a kind of computer desk, including the desktop 1 for placing computer, lifting supporting mechanism 2, fixed mechanism the 3, first principal arm 4 and the second principal arm 5, being connected by the first principal arm 4 and the second principal arm 5 between described desktop 1 with lifting supporting mechanism 2, described lifting supporting mechanism the 2, first principal arm the 4, second principal arm 5 passes sequentially through first end block the 6, second end block the 7, the 3rd end block the 8, the 4th end block 9 and is connected with desktop 1.
Concrete, described first principal arm 4 is connected with lifting supporting mechanism 2 by the first end block 6, and described first principal arm 4 is rotatable relative to lifting supporting mechanism 2;Described first principal arm 4 is connected with the second principal arm 5 by the second end block the 7, the 3rd end block 8, is connected by connector 20 between described second end block the 7, the 3rd end block 8, and described first principal arm 4 is rotatable relative to the second principal arm 5;Described second principal arm 5 is connected with desktop 1 by the 4th end block 9, and described second principal arm 5 is rotatable relative to desktop 1.Can be by being provided with pin or other rotating members in first end block the 6, second end block the 7, the 3rd end block the 8, the 4th end block 9 so that desktop 1, the most rotatable between lifting supporting mechanism the 2, first principal arm 4 and the second principal arm 5.
If Fig. 7 is to shown in 12, described computer desk includes that short axle 11, desktop connect post 12 and desktop connecting plate, described desktop connecting plate is connected with desktop, described desktop connects post 12 and is arranged on desktop connecting plate, described desktop connects post 12 and is connected with short axle 11, described short axle 11 is connected with the 4th end block 9, and described desktop is turning relative to the second principal arm 5 by short axle 11 and desktop connection post 12 and rotates.
Described lifting supporting mechanism 2 includes the first elevating lever 21 and the second elevating lever 22, described first elevating lever 21 is connected with the second elevating lever 22, described first elevating lever 21 can move along vertical direction relative to the second elevating lever relative to the second elevating lever 22, so that the height adjustable of computer desk.Concrete, described first elevating lever and the second elevating lever are connected with motor-driven mechanism, it is achieved the purpose of motorized adjustment height.Or, described first elevating lever and the second elevating lever are connected by spiral retaining mechanism, and by mobile first elevating lever and the second elevating lever, recycling spiral retaining mechanism is locked, and can reach the purpose of Manual height.
Described fixed mechanism 3 both can be base, for computer desk is positioned over ground, it is also possible to be metope fixed mechanism, for computer desk is installed on metope.In the computer desk shown in Fig. 1-12, described fixed mechanism is base.Preferably, described fixed mechanism 3 is triangle base, and the steadiness of triangle base is good, improves the stability that computer desk uses.
Therefore, the lifting supporting mechanism of this utility model computer desk, the first principal arm, can rotate against between the second principal arm and desktop, such that it is able to the distance of left and right and angle before and after adjusting computer desk.Desktop is optional relative to the second principal arm and overturns, and can adjust orientation and the angle of inclination being placed on desktop computer.First elevating lever can move by the vertical direction relative to the second elevating lever, so that the height adjustable of computer desk.Therefore, this utility model computer desk can realize 360 degree of comprehensive regulations.
Further, in order to make this utility model computer desk regulate orientation angles time simple to operate, fixed form is the simplest, such as Fig. 9, shown in 10, it is provided with the first drive link 41 in described first principal arm 4, it is provided with the second drive link 51 in described second principal arm 5, is provided with first groove 61 suitable with the first drive link 41 in described first end block 6, in described 4th end block 9, is provided with second groove 91 suitable with the second drive link 51;The first wedge post block 71 it is provided with in described second end block 7, the second wedge post block 81 it is provided with in described 3rd end block 8, described first wedge post block the 71, second wedge post block 81 is symmetrical arranged, described first wedge post block 71 is provided with first inclined-plane 72 suitable with the first drive link 41, and described second wedge post block 81 is provided with second inclined-plane 82 suitable with the second drive link 51;Described first wedge post block 71, or/and connect on the second wedge post block 81 and have brake component 10, is used for making the first wedge post block 71 and the second wedge post block 81 move;
Described first wedge post block the 71, second wedge post block 81 is made to move towards by brake component 10, the first drive link 41 is promoted to move axially by the first inclined-plane 72 when described first wedge post block 71 moves, the other end of described first drive link 41 snaps in the first groove 61, promoting the second drive link 51 to move axially by the second inclined-plane 82 when described second wedge post block 81 moves, the other end of described second drive link 51 snaps in the 4th groove 91.
Preferably, described first principal arm the 4, second principal arm 5 is hollow structure, it is provided with the first drive link 41 in described first principal arm 4, it is provided with the second drive link 51 in described second principal arm 5, make moving axially of first drive link the 41, second drive link 51 more smoothly, and saving material, alleviate weight, reduce cost.
Described brake component 10 is preferably pressing piece or revolving part, but is not limited to this.By pressing brake component 10 or rotation brake part 10, make described first wedge post block the 71, second wedge post block 81 move towards, easy to operate simply.
As first wedge post block the 71, second wedge post block 81 move towards one preferred embodiment, be provided with emptying aperture in described first wedge post block 71, in described second wedge post block 81, be provided with thread;Being connected by connector 20 between described second end block the 6, the 3rd end block 7, be provided with elastic component 201 in described connector 20, described first wedge post block the 71, second wedge post block 81 is connected by elastic component 201.Making the first wedge post block 71 move down by brake component 10, the second wedge post block 81 is moved up by thread, moves towards realizing first wedge post block the 71, second wedge post block 81, thus promotes first drive link the 41, second drive link 51 moving axially towards two ends.And, this utility model, by arranging elastic component 201, makes the first wedge post block 71 have good reciprocal performance.
Concrete, it being provided with cavity 202 in described connector 20, described elastic component 201 is installed in described cavity, described connector 20 is connected by connector a203 and the 3rd end block 8, is connected by connector b204 and the second end block 7.Wherein, connector a and connector b is preferably pin, but is not limited to this.Described elastic component 201 is preferably spring, but is not limited to this.
It should be noted that, first wedge post block the 71, second wedge post block 81 of the present utility model moves towards also other embodiments, such as, described first wedge post block the 71, second wedge post block 81 is respectively equipped with positive and negative thread, i.e. can directly be made first wedge post block the 71, second wedge post block 81 move towards by positive and negative thread, now, connector 20 need not be provided with elastic component.
As shown in Figure 11,12, described first drive link is provided with elastic component and back-up ring at the first end block, and described second drive link is provided with elastic component and back-up ring at the 4th end block.Wherein, described elastic component, elastic component are preferably spring, but are not limited to this.This utility model, by arranging elastic component and back-up ring, makes the first drive link, the second drive link have good reciprocal performance, improves regulation and fixing computer desk orientation and the convenience of angle.
More preferably, such as Figure 13, shown in 14, Figure 13,14 another embodiments showing computer desk, unlike computer desk shown in Fig. 1-12, Figure 13, the fixed mechanism 3 of the computer desk shown in 14 are also equipped with sucking disc mechanism 30, computer desk can be adsorbed in ground or metope by described sucking disc mechanism 30, increases the steadiness of whole mechanism, it is ensured that computer desk is difficult to topple.
As shown in figure 15, Figure 15 shows the another embodiment of computer desk, and unlike computer desk shown in Fig. 1-12, the fixed mechanism 3 of the computer desk shown in Figure 15 is metope fixed mechanism, for computer desk is fixed on metope.Computer desk uses metope fixed structure, and the stability of use is more preferably.
Workflow of the present utility model is as follows:
Can rotate against between lifting supporting mechanism the 2, first principal arm the 4, second principal arm 5 and the desktop 1 of this utility model computer desk, such that it is able to the distance about before and after adjusting computer desk and angle.Relative second principal arm 5 of desktop 1 is optional and overturns, and can adjust orientation and the angle of inclination being placed on desktop computer.First elevating lever 21 can move by the vertical direction relative to the second elevating lever 22, so that the height adjustable of computer desk.
Fixation procedure of the present utility model is as follows: make the first wedge post block 71 move down by brake component 10, second wedge post block 81 moves up, the first drive link 41 is promoted to move to the left side by the first inclined-plane 72 when first wedge post block 71 moves, the second drive link 51 is promoted to move to the right by the second inclined-plane 82 when second wedge post block 81 moves, when first wedge post block the 71, second wedge post block 81 arrives predeterminated position, the other end of the first drive link 41 snaps in the first groove 61, the other end of the second drive link 51 snaps in the 4th groove 91, i.e. can realize fixing.When needs readjust, the first wedge post block 71 is acted on by brake component 10, first wedge post block 71 realizes resilience under the elastic force effect of elastic component 201, returning to original state position, now, the first drive link 41 moves right under the elastic force effect of elastic component 42, first drive link 41 departs from the first groove 61, second drive link 51 is moved to the left under the elastic force effect of elastic component 52, and the second drive link 51 departs from the second groove 91, thus can release fixing.
